Malcolm is part of a team developing a new smartphone app to track traffic patterns. Because team members are located throughout

the country, they don't meet in person. Instead, they use communication technology to collaborate on the project. Because members use technology to stay connected, Malcolm is part of a
a. departmental team.
b. cross-functional team.
c. virtual team.
d. self-directed team.

Answer:

c. Virtual Team

Explanation:

Since they don't meet in person, they are settled in different locations and collaborate through technolgy, they only meet virtually, they are called a virtual team

Ramort Company reports the following cost data for its single product. The company regularly sells 20,000 units of its product a
kotykmax [81]

Answer:

Contribution margin per unit= $33

Explanation:

Giving the following information:

The company regularly sells 20,000 units of its product for <u>$60 per unit. </u>

<u>Direct materials $ 10 per unit </u>

<u>Direct labor $ 12 per unit</u>

<u>Overhead costs for the year Variable overhead $ 3 per unit </u>

Fixed overhead per year $ 40,000

Selling and administrative costs:

<u>Variable $ 2 per unit </u>

Fixed $ 65,200

Normal production level= 20,000 units

Contribution margin= Selling price - unitary variable costs

Unitary variable cost= direct materials + direct labor + variable manufacturing overhead + variable selling and administrative

Unitary variable cost= 10 + 12 + 3 + 2= $27

Contribution margin per unit= 60 - 27= $33
